Everybody has values, whether you’re aware of them or not.

Values are the beliefs and principles that guide your decision making and your behavior. They reflect what is valuable or important to you. Your life is a testament to your values. By looking at how you live your life, someone could tell you what you value and don’t value, that is, not what you say you value, but what you truly value.

Africa Brooke has an incredibly helpful framework for thinking about this. She distinguishes between embodied values and desired values. Often, we think we value something, but the way we live our lives does not reflect it. These are desired values. Embodied values are the ones we actually live out every single day, or as Africa Brooke would say, there is evidence of them in our life.

Does your life reflect what you say you value? Or want to value?
